Output 31dbd96ac516af156d6bd786551c76a2b156f6063541ffeec942998f3218a160:5

value
3592257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97baec730f336a51bef05073dd4cc0a162a329e OP_EQUAL
address
MWeJepf6N3uvGoTKvfrgwRZHdF9wh3gPpn
transaction
31dbd96ac516af156d6bd786551c76a2b156f6063541ffeec942998f3218a160
spent
true